At its heart, the software is a technical configurator. It allows engineers and system designers to input specific operating parameters—such as suction and discharge pressures, gas types (ammonia, CO2, or various hydrocarbons), and required cooling capacities—to identify the most efficient compressor model for a given task. When an engineer needs to integrate a compressor into a new system, they face a complex set of variables: required refrigerant type (ammonia, CO2, propane, etc.), desired capacity, operating temperature range, and more.
